MGKVP · ENTRANCE EXAM 2026-27 · प्रवेश परीक्षा
Short answer: For most MGKVP undergraduate programmes there is no written entrance exam. Admission is decided on a merit index built from your 10+2 marks. Only Fine Arts, Music, and Theatre programmes have a practical test; B.Ed has the UP-state joint entrance (not MGKVP-conducted). This page explains the actual 2026-27 pathway per programme, with official dates from the MGKVP Admission Brochure.
Several aggregator websites and AI search overviews describe MGKVP UG admission as “entrance-exam-based”. This contradicts the official MGKVP Admission Brochure for UG Programmes 2026-27, which explicitly states under “Admission Process: Session 2026-27”:
“The admission to Undergraduate Programmes will be based on the merit. The merit will be prepared on the basis of the marks obtained in the qualifying examinations and the scaling policy of the university... candidates shall be called for counselling on the date and place fixed by the University as per the number of vacant seats (Except B.F.A. and B.Mus.).”
The exceptions are B.F.A. and B.Mus., which require a 200-mark practical examination, and B.Drama, which is selected through a practical/audition. There is no general UG written entrance test.
Programmes: B.A. · B.Com · B.A. (Hons.) Mass Communication · B.S.W.
Merit index = scaled 10+2 marks × 4 + weightage (sports/NCC/NSS up to 25). Counselling-based seat allotment.
Programmes: B.Sc (Maths Group) · B.Sc (Bio Group) · B.Com Retail Operations (AEDP) · B.Sc Textile & Handloom · B.Sc Tourism & Hospitality (AEDP)
Same merit formula. Subject-eligibility check applies (e.g. B.Sc Maths group requires Physics/Chemistry/Mathematics in 10+2).
Programmes: B.F.A. · B.Mus.
Merit index = (scaled 10+2 marks × 2) + practical exam marks + weightage. Practical conducted at the department on a date notified on mgkvp.ac.in. Age limit: 35 years as on 01-07-2026.
Programmes: B.Drama (Theatre Arts)
Department-level practical/audition selection. Age limit: 35 years as on 01-07-2026.
Programmes: B.Ed · B.P.Ed · D.El.Ed
B.Ed: UP B.Ed Joint Entrance Examination (state level). B.P.Ed: physical fitness + skills test. D.El.Ed: state counselling.
Programmes: M.A. (any specialisation) · M.Com · M.Sc · MCA
Specific department-level entrance/interview may apply for some specialisations. Refer to MGKVP Admission Brochure for PG Programmes 2026-27.
Your 10+2 marks are scaled to a common 100-point scale to neutralise differences between boards (UP Board, CBSE, ICSE, etc.). MGKVP publishes its scaling methodology each session.
The scaled marks are multiplied by 4 to produce a 400-point scaled score (2 multiplier for B.F.A. and B.Mus., where 200 practical marks are added on top).
Sports / NCC / NSS / Rovers & Rangers certificates can add up to 25 weightage marks. International sports = 20, NCC C-certificate (male) or G-2 (female) = 15, NSS 240+ hours with 2 special camps = 15, Govt./Governor's scout award = 10-15.
The final merit list is published on mgkvp.ac.in. Eligible candidates are called to in-person counselling (10 June – 10 July 2026) with original documents. Seat allotment happens on-the-spot based on merit rank and vacant seats.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 20 April 2026 | Online UG registration opens on mgkvpadmission.samarth.edu.in |
| 15 May 2026 | Last date to fill the application and pay registration fee (HDFC/ICICI/Indian Bank online gateway) |
| 20 May 2026 | Last date to download the application form |
| 10 June – 10 July 2026 | Tentative UG admission counselling window |
| July 2026 | Session begins (academic calendar published on mgkvp.ac.in) |
Source: MGKVP Admission Brochure for UG Programmes 2026-27 (issued by the Vice Chancellor's office, 15 April 2026). Always cross-check the latest dates on mgkvp.ac.in before applying.
